Cloud-Based Backup Solutions
Cloud-based backup solutions have revolutionized how we store and access data. These services facilitate the storage of files on remote servers, allowing users to back up their data from anywhere with an internet connection.
Benefits:
- Accessibility: Users can retrieve their data from any device, making it highly convenient.
- Scalability: Providers often offer flexible plans that can grow with your data needs, which is a great advantage for businesses expecting increased storage requirements.
- Automatic Backups: Many cloud services allow users to schedule backups, freeing them from manual interventions.
However, it’s important to consider potential downsides, particularly regarding internet dependency. If your connection is slow or unstable, access to your files could be hindered. Additionally, some might express concerns regarding data security. Not all providers have robust security measures, so performing due diligence before selecting a service is advisable.
Local Backup Solutions
Local backup solutions entail storing backups on physical devices, such as external hard drives or USB flash drives. This traditional method provides users with tangible control over their backups.


Benefits:
- Speed: Accessing data from a local device is usually faster than downloading from the cloud.
- Control: Users have complete control over their data, mitigating risks associated with third-party providers.
- Cost-Effective: Once the initial hardware is purchased, there are minimal ongoing costs, making it appealing for budget-conscious individuals and businesses.
Yet, local backups aren't without pitfalls. If a local device experiences failure or damage, all backed-up data can be lost unless proper redundancy measures are in place. Furthermore, users must manage the security of these devices, ensuring they are protected from theft or unauthorized access.
Hybrid Backup Solutions
Hybrid backup solutions combine both cloud and local methods, striking a balance between accessibility and control. This approach can be particularly beneficial for organizations looking to fortify their data protection strategies.
Benefits:
- Redundancy: By having copies in both cloud and local environments, users can minimize the risk of data loss.
- Flexibility: Hybrid solutions allow for tailored backup strategies based on data sensitivity and access needs.
- Optimized Storage: Frequently accessed files can be kept locally for quick access, while less critical data can be archived in the cloud.

Acronis True Image
Overview and Features
Acronis True Image is a well-respected name in the world of file backup solutions. Its standout characteristic is the ability to create full disk images, which capture everything on your drive, not just files. This feature is critical if you're looking at restoring an entire system, as it includes the operating system, applications, and all data in one snapshot. Another unique aspect of Acronis is its active ransomware protection—an essential feature in today’s climate where cyber threats are rampant. However, this protection can sometimes lead to false positives, flagging legitimate activity as malicious.
Pros and Cons
In terms of pros, Acronis True Image shines with its extensive capabilities, solid encryption, and security features, making it an attractive choice for users with high data security needs. On the downside, the software can be resource-intensive, particularly during backup and restore processes. Additionally, its cost may not be ideal for all budgets. Users should weigh the cost against the benefits provided, especially for personal use versus enterprise solutions.
User Experience
User experience with Acronis is generally positive, mainly due to its intuitive interface that balances simplicity and advanced functionality. The software also allows for flexible recovery options, which can save time in critical moments. However, some users may find the abundance of features overwhelming, especially those who need straightforward backup solutions without the frills.
EaseUS Todo Backup
Overview and Features
EaseUS Todo Backup is another formidable contender, known for its user-friendly design. This software provides not only file-level backups but also disk imaging, allowing users to choose their preferred backup method. An interesting feature of EaseUS is its ability to clone disks, which is helpful when upgrading hard drives. This versatility makes it a practical choice for both novice and experienced users.
Pros and Cons
The advantages of EaseUS Todo Backup include its affordability, ease of use, and reliable performance. The software offers a free version that covers basic needs, which is a big draw for users hesitant to invest in backup solutions. However, the lack of some advanced features in the free plan can limit users who require comprehensive backup solutions.
User Experience
The user experience with EaseUS is noted for its straightforward setup process. Users can quickly navigate to perform backups without a steep learning curve. While most commonly report satisfaction, some users express desire for improved customer support, particularly in case of technical issues during their backup process.
Macrium Reflect
Overview and Features
Macrium Reflect takes a more specialized approach, focusing largely on disk imaging and backup management. Its primary feature is the ability to perform differential backups alongside full backups, which can save significant space and time. Unique aspects include rapid imaging technology that allows users to create backups more quickly than some competitors, preserving system states efficiently.
Pros and Cons
The standout benefit of Macrium Reflect is that its free version is particularly robust, with feature sets that are quite valuable for smaller operations or personal use. However, it does require a bit of technical knowledge, which may present a barrier for less experienced users. Also, while its imaging and recovery options are powerful, these may be too complex for simple file backups.
User Experience
Users appreciate Macrium Reflect's reliability and the speed of its backups, which can often exceed expectations. However, the interface might feel outdated to some, making it less appealing to those who value modern aesthetics in software design. On the whole, it serves its purpose effectively as a backup and recovery solution but may not cater to all styles of users.
Backblaze
Overview and Features


Backblaze stands out as a cloud-based backup solution that focuses heavily on simplicity and automation. One of its unique features is unlimited storage for a flat fee, which attracts users with large amounts of data to back up. It operates in the background without requiring constant management, which is a major advantage for busy professionals trying to maintain peace of mind.
Pros and Cons
The primary benefit of Backblaze is its straightforward, no-nonsense approach to data backup, allowing users to focus on their work rather than the backup process. However, its desktop interface may lack advanced features that some experienced users desire, like specific backup configurations. Moreover, some users feel that relying purely on cloud backups can be risky if internet access is not reliable.
User Experience
While Backblaze is designed to be user-friendly, new users may still take time to understand all its nooks and crannies. Most feedback indicates satisfaction with its performance, especially when dealing with system crashes or data loss scenarios, but some highlight that initialization can take a while, depending on data size.

Establishing a Regular Backup Schedule
One of the cornerstones of effective data backup is having a regular schedule. The importance of consistency in backing up your files cannot be overstated. This practice helps ensure that your most recent data is always secure and accessible. Here’s why it's critical:
- Timeliness: Regular backups reduce the window of potential data loss. For instance, if you back up daily, you only lose a day's worth of data in case of an unexpected event.
- Stress-Free Recovery: Knowing that your backups are current can alleviate anxiety; it’s one less thing on your mind.
- Resource Management: Scheduling backups during off-peak hours can prevent system slowdowns, especially for businesses that rely on continuous operation.
Use simple tools like Windows Task Scheduler to automate this process or leverage your file backup software’s built-in scheduling features. This will help create a habit of regular data protection without having to manually initiate backups.
Testing Backup Restores
After backing up data, the next logical step is to ensure that the backups work as intended. It’s not enough to simply have a backup; you must also verify its integrity and functionality. Test restore operations should be undertaken regularly because:
- Verification of Data Integrity: Sometimes backups fail without immediate detection. Running periodic test restores ensures that the files are usable and complete.
- Familiarity with the Process: If you're ever in a situation where you need to restore your data urgently, being practiced in the process can make a world of difference. Familiarize yourself with both the software and the steps involved.
- Immediate Error Detection: Testing can help catch any errors or inconsistencies early, ensuring any response strategy is in place long before a real emergency occurs.
Documentation and Management
Good practices don’t just stop at implementation; they also include proper documentation and ongoing management. Keeping a detailed record of backup operations, times, and data types is invaluable. Here’s what you should focus on:
- Clear Documentation: Maintain records of what files are backed up, when backups occur, and where they are stored. It’s also helpful to have procedures in writing so that anyone can follow them if needed.
- Regular Reviews: Data grows, changes, and evolves. Regular audits on what is backed up can help you modify your strategy as necessary. This might include archiving old files or adding new ones to the backup schedule.
- Management of Storage Space: Keeping track of your storage solutions is crucial. Over time, certain files may become obsolete, and this will help in managing and optimizing the storage capacity.


Regular documentation also assists in compliance with any legal or regulatory data governance policies your organization might be subject to.

The Evolution of Security Protocols
As data security becomes a hot-button issue, the evolution of security protocols accompanying backup solutions cannot be overlooked. Traditional methods, while still vital, are being reassessed to accommodate increasingly sophisticated cyber threats.
One notable shift is toward zero-trust architectures in backup systems, which operate on the principle that every request, whether from inside or outside the network, must be verified. This means that backup solutions must authenticate users and devices consistently, elevating security beyond what was historically required.
Moreover, encryption technologies are advancing. End-to-end encryption is becoming a must-have rather than an option. This ensures that data remains secure throughout its lifecycle—from storage to transfer.
